Safeandsoundhq.shop has been identified as a fraudulent online store. The images displayed on this website do not accurately represent the products being sold. The products available on this digital marketplace are counterfeit and could pose potential hazards due to the low-quality materials used in their manufacture. The content of the website is plagiarized, and there is no customer service contact number provided.

A fake store scam is a deceptive practice where a fraudulent online store is set up to trick customers into purchasing counterfeit or non-existent products. These scams often involve the use of copied website content, false product images, and a lack of customer service contact information.

A fake store scam involves a fraudulent website posing as a legitimate online store. These sites can look very professional and authentic. They often use copied or stolen branding from established companies to make them seem trustworthy. The scammers behind these fake stores make enticing promises. You might see incredibly low prices or exclusive products that are hard to find elsewhere. These attractive deals are designed to lure you into making a purchase. Once you place an order, however, things take a turn for the worse. You may not receive the item you paid for, or you might get a cheap knock-off instead. In some cases,, your credit card information can even be stolen and used for other fraudulent activities. Remember, if a deal appears too good to be true, it probably is. Always double-check the website's credentials before making a purchase. Be particularly wary if the site is new, or if it has poor reviews online.
